What is VIDEOCODECWMVIDEODECODER?
VIDEOCODECWMVIDEODECODER is a codec that was developed by Microsoft for use with their Windows Media Player software. It is designed to be used with video content that is encoded with the Windows Media Video format. How does VIDEOCODECWMVIDEODECODER work?
When video content is encoded in the Windows Media Video format, it is compressed using a variety of techniques to reduce its size and improve its quality. The VIDEOCODECWMVIDEODECODER is responsible for decompressing this content when it is played back, allowing the video to be displayed on the screen.
The codec works by using a combination of algorithms and mathematical formulas to reconstruct the original video signal. It does this by analyzing the compressed data and extracting the important information needed to recreate the video stream. This information includes the color information, brightness and contrast levels, and motion vectors that were used to compress the original video.
